Construction Management, Minor
Overview
The minor in construction management is proposed to increase the critical mass of the Construction Management Program. The proposed program consists of 7 courses (20 credit hours), which provides extensive and comprehensive knowledge and expertise in controlling and mentoring, planning and management, up-to-date technologies and techniques, and managerial skills required for the construction industry. Students who complete the program acquire a thorough knowledge in construction and can begin a success career.
LEARNING OUTCOMES
- Apply knowledge, techniques, skills, and tools of the construction industry in construction activities.
- Select and apply knowledge of mathematics, science, and technology to construction problems.
- Perform standard tests, organize, and interpret test data, and apply test results to improve construction processes.
- Function effectively as members or leaders on construction teams.
- Communicate effectively regarding subjects related to construction activities.
- Demonstrate an understanding of professional and ethical responsibilities.
